LIVE STOCK SALES.

Messrs. Dalgety and Company. Limited, report:—j\t our I-'cilding sale yesterday there was a fair entry. Small mixed hoggets, 10s. fid.; medium ditto, to 13s. Bd.; good ditto, to 15s. 3d.; store ewes. 9s. 11(1.; forward ewe.;, to 14s. 7d.; ewes with lambs, 15s. lid. to 17s. 6d.; fat ewes, light to 17s. 2d.; yearling dairy heifers, £3 lis., £3 12s. Messrs. Dalgcty and Company, Limited, Palmcrston North, report having a good yarding of cattle at their Pnlmerston .North sals on Thursday:—Store cows; £2 10s.; forward cows, to £4 45.; yearling to 18-month dairy heifers, £3 95., £3 14s. 6d., £3 17s. 6d., to £4; small yearling dairy heifers, to £2 17s. t'd. Messrs. Abraham and Williams, Ltd., report:—At Palmcrston North, on Thursday, a good entry of cattle met with liesn competition, and very few lots went out unsold. Only a. few pen* of sheep came forward. ' Ewes, with lambs at foot, 17s. 2d. to 22.3. 3d.; fat ewes and wethers, 215.; 18-month steers, £3 Bs. 6(1.; yearling steers, £2 53.; fat cows, £8 2s. 6d. to £3 lis. 6d.; lighter, sorts, £5 12s. 6d.; yearling dairy heifers*£4 35.: store cow.3, £2 to £5 2s. 6d.; heifers in calf, £4 ss. to £4 15s. Tho New Zealand Loan and Mercantile Agency Co., Ltd., and Kcduccd, report:— At Pa'.merston. oir Thursday, vrc bad a fair entry of sheep and cattle, which were all sold (bar two' small pens of cattle) at prices satisfactory to vendors. Heavy fat wethers (shorn), 17s. 5d.; fat shorn wethers, 13s. 6d.; ewes and lambs. lEs. 2d. to 18s. 4d.: smalt hoggets, to lis. 2d. Cattle: Heavy fat cows, £7 195.; fat cows, light, £4 175., 6d. to £5 7s. 6d.; forward cows, £4 14s.' 6d. to £5; store cow.'. £3 to £3 Ks.; yearling heifers. £2 18s. to £0 6s. 6d.; yearling heifers, good, £3 17s. Cd.; cow and calf. £4 Ss.: springing heifers, £5 ss. to £6; two-year Jersey cross heifers/ £4 125.; yearling, small, 375.; cows in milk. £4 ss. to £6 7s. 6d.; bulls, £4 10s. to £5 2s. 6d.
